Activity Day Venues in Bristol

Whether you are looking for full activity day package in Bristol, team building event, or venues equipped with the facilities, space and flexibility to host your bespoke activity day idea, you’ll find it here and more besides. Options available can include action-packed favourites, such as go karting, ropes courses, ‘it’s a knockout’ and sailing, to more relaxed activities that include spa days, wine tasting and chocolate making.

Coastal Cruises Invites Guests to Experience a Rare Solar Eclipse from the Waters of Poole Harbour

A spectacular celestial event is set to grace the skies over Dorset this summer, and Coastal Cruises is giving people the chance to experience it from one of the most unique viewing locations in the county.On Wednesday 12th August 2026, Coastal Cruises will be hosting a special Sunset Solar Eclipse Cruise, departing Poole Quay at 6:00pm and returning at 8:00pm, perfectly timed to coincide with a deep partial solar eclipse visible across the UK.As the Moon passes across the face of the Sun, guests aboard the cruise will enjoy uninterrupted views creating a truly memorable setting to witness one of nature's most fascinating spectacles.Carol Scott, Managing Director of Coastal Cruises, said:"Events like this don't come along very often, and we wanted to create something really special. Watching a solar eclipse from the waters Poole Harbour, surrounded by beautiful scenery as the Sun begins to set, promises to be an unforgettable experience. Whether you're an astronomy enthusiast or simply looking for a unique evening out, this is a cruise you'll remember for years to come."The two-hour cruise will feature spacious open viewing decks, comfortable indoor lounges, a fully licensed onboard bar and live commentary from the friendly Coastal Cruises crew.As this is a solar eclipse, guests wishing to observe the event will need to bring their own ISO 12312-2 certified solar eclipse glasses. Regular sunglasses do not provide adequate protection and must not be used to look directly at the Sun.The cruise is expected to be popular due to the rarity of the event and the exceptional views available from Poole Harbour.Carol added:"We spend every day showcasing the beauty of Poole Harbour, but this cruise offers something completely different. It's the chance to experience a remarkable natural event from the water with family and friends, and we can't wait to welcome everyone on board."Cruise Information - Event: Sunset Solar Eclipse Cruise - Date: Wednesday 12th August 2026 - Departure: 6:00pm from Poole Quay - Return: 8:00pm - Duration: 2 hoursAdvance booking is recommended as places are limited.Book here!

Allianz Stadium to Host Everything Electric GREATER LONDON as Supersized Events Offering Gathers Momentum

Everything Electric GREATER LONDON will debut at Twickenham’s Allianz Stadium on 11th and 12th September 2026, using the venue’s West Car Park to deliver a large-scale outdoor electric vehicle, home energy and technology event.Allianz Stadium will welcome Everything Electric GREATER LONDON for the first time on 11th and 12th September 2026, adding another major outdoor activation to the stadium’s growing portfolio of supersized events. The touring electrification show will take place in the West Car Park, a flexible open-air event space suited to high-footfall exhibitions, test-drive experiences, live content, brand activations and festival-style formats.For event professionals, the arrival of Everything Electric GREATER LONDON demonstrates the scale and versatility available at Allianz Stadium beyond matchdays. The West Car Park provides a blank-canvas setting for large outdoor events, with the wider stadium campus offering the infrastructure, operational experience, food and drink provision, branding opportunities and production support required for larger public and corporate gatherings.The venue’s supersized events proposition is designed for large-scale occasions of upwards of 2,000 guests, including festivals, product launches, brand experiences, team-building days, live entertainment and outdoor fan villages. Situated close to central London and Heathrow, with extensive on-site facilities and parking, Allianz Stadium offers organisers a combination of scale, accessibility and a memorable stadium setting that can be tailored to ambitious briefs.Everything Electric GREATER LONDON visitors will be able to explore electric vehicles, home energy technology, solar, battery storage and heat pumps, with expert advice available on reducing energy bills and carbon emissions. The live Electric Theatre programme will feature 20+ sessions across the weekend, with leading voices discussing EVs, clean energy, sustainable living and emerging technologies such as AI, autonomous driving and robotics.In response to increasing interest in salary sacrifice schemes and fleet transition, organisers will host a B2B EV Day on Friday 11th September, running alongside the consumer show. Business visitors can take advantage of expert-led theatre sessions, insights into financial savings and the opportunity to test drive multiple electric models from a wide range of manufacturers.Across both days, the event will maintain its signature family-friendly atmosphere, with thousands of multi-brand electric test drives giving visitors the opportunity to compare vehicles in a relaxed, no-pressure environment. Beyond cars, attendees can take part in test rides on electric bikes, scooters and skateboards on the Micro-Mobility Test Track, alongside a variety of activities designed to appeal to all ages.Visitors will have the chance to see and hear from familiar faces live on the Electric Theatre stage, including Everything Electric presenters Robert Llewellyn and Helen Czerski, CEO Dan Caesar, and Just Have a Think’s Dave Borlace.For meetings and events planners, the show is a live example of how Allianz Stadium can support complex, content-rich outdoor events with multiple audience journeys, vehicle movement, exhibitor areas, theatre programming and public attendance.
